Artificial Intelligence (AI)

Artificial Intelligence has become one of the fastest-growing trends in the world of technology. It involves the simulation of human intelligence in computers. AI has the potential to revolutionize various industries by enabling machines to perform tasks that typically require human intelligence. From machine learning algorithms to natural language processing, AI is driving innovation and transforming industries such as healthcare, finance, and manufacturing.

Internet of Things (IoT)

The Internet of Things refers to the network of interconnected devices that can communicate and share data with each other. This trend has gained significant momentum in recent years, allowing for seamless connectivity and automation. IoT has applications in various sectors, including smart homes, transportation, agriculture, and industrial processes. By leveraging IoT, engineers can create intelligent systems that enhance efficiency, productivity, and convenience.

Robotics

Robotics is a rapidly evolving field that holds immense potential for shaping the future. Robots are increasingly being used in industries to automate repetitive and dangerous tasks, improving productivity and safety. From manufacturing to healthcare and space exploration, robotics is revolutionizing the way we work and interact with technology. Engineers are constantly pushing the boundaries of robotics, creating advanced machines capable of complex operations.

Machine Learning (ML)

Machine Learning is a subset of Artificial Intelligence that focuses on enabling computers to learn from data without explicit programming. ML algorithms have the ability to analyze large volumes of data, identify patterns, and make predictions or decisions. This technology has found applications in areas such as data analysis, predictive modeling, recommendation systems, and fraud detection. ML is driving advancements in fields ranging from finance and healthcare to marketing and customer service.

3D Printing

Also known as additive manufacturing, 3D printing is transforming the manufacturing industry. It allows the creation of three-dimensional objects by layering materials based on a digital design. 3D printing has numerous applications, from rapid prototyping and custom product manufacturing to healthcare and aerospace. This technology enables faster production, reduces material waste, and offers greater design flexibility.
